Joel A. BowmanCastle Creek, NY - Joel Arthur Bowman, age 63, of Castle Creek, NY died at home surrounded by family on Tuesday, January 28, 2020 after a ten-month battle with cancer. He is survived by Bonnie, his wife of 42 years, his daughter Amanda (Justin) Hoffman, sons Adam (Ashley) Bowman,...
